Output 40cc1848f75ba62e193cc38e25e902b569acc09f9425f40fd91d7408d2517731:9

value
2196071
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ebe53eb9da6dfb303a6455e61dda015cc22ee0e1 OP_EQUAL
address
3PCKLr6oQn9quMCnJ4Z7iJbdULhAVutZQA
transaction
40cc1848f75ba62e193cc38e25e902b569acc09f9425f40fd91d7408d2517731
spent
true